Peter N and Joan Rossin Stephans

PITTSBURGH, PA EIN: 25-6906952

Peter N and Joan Rossin Stephans is a private foundation foc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in PITTSBURGH, PA.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$6.0M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 17 grants totaling $219K. Net investment income was $1.2M.

Under IRS private-foundation payout rules, Peter N and Joan Rossin Stephans reported a distributable amount of $277K for 2024 —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.

How much is Peter N and Joan Rossin Stephans required to give away each year?

Private foundations must generally distribute about 5% of their assets annually. For 2024, Peter N and Joan Rossin Stephans reported a distributable amount of $277K on its IRS Form 990-PF —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.
